CALIFORNIA CENTRAL COAST – Frontline healthcare workers at Planned Parenthood California Central Coast (PPCCC) have voted to authorize a strike over management’s unfair labor practices and refusal to address the urgent short-staffing crisis. The workers overwhelmingly approved the strike with a 100% vote following months of failed negotiations and continued bad-faith bargaining by Planned Parenthood management.
“We work here because we care deeply about our patients and our community. But there’s only so much we can do when we’re constantly understaffed and management refuses to bargain in good faith, ” said Mike Solemar, a physician at PPCCC. “Patients are waiting longer, and sometimes not getting seen at all. We believe in our mission to provide quality reproductive care for anyone who walks through our doors. Enough is enough. We need management to stop the unfair labor practices and listen to the frontline healthcare workers.”
Workers say that despite their dedication to the mission of Planned Parenthood, management refuses to invest in the staff who make that mission possible. Turnover has reached crisis levels, as experienced caregivers leave for higher-paying, more sustainable jobs. Staffing shortages are stretching the remaining workforce thin and putting patient care at risk.
PPCCC healthcare workers have repeatedly proposed solutions to the staffing crisis and patient safety issues, but management continues to reject their efforts and commit unfair labor practices in the process. Workers say Planned Parenthood’s leadership has ignored their calls to bargain in good faith, forcing them to take action.
The strike would include a range of essential health center staff at six clinics across the Central Coast, including medical assistants, health educators, clinicians, and support staff who deliver critical reproductive and preventive healthcare services to thousands of patients every year. The workers have not yet set a date for the strike.
